Fejér is a county located in central Hungary. It is known for its rich history and cultural heritage, with several historic towns and villages that reflect the traditional architecture of the region. The county capital is Székesfehérvár, a city that plays a significant role in Hungary's history and was even the coronation site for many Hungarian kings.
The landscape of Fejér is diverse, featuring beautiful plains, rolling hills, and picturesque lakes. It is also home to Lake Velence, one of Hungary's favorite recreational areas, where locals and tourists alike enjoy various water activities and nature walks. The surrounding natural areas offer opportunities for hiking and exploring the unique flora and fauna of the region.
